      The process took 6 weeks. I interviewed at Invitae (San Francisco, CA) in May 2019

      Interview

      Multiple phone screens, phone interviews, followed by an on-site with numerous folks with a presentation to the interview panel to kick off the day. Two phone interviews after the on site with folks I could not meet with during the on-site. Hiring manager requested a list of titles and companies I would feel comfortable targeting for business development (i.e., a representation of my Rolodex). Overall, I rate the experience as negative. I felt like I was being tested for how much time and effort I put into reading their website and regurgitating it back to them, using their own slide decks & scripts to present offerings back to them rather than show them a strategic educated mind, and other potential ways to do things. It’s not like I was sitting on the bench dying for this job...I had a demanding senior level job elsewhere and there is only so much time one can do preparing for an on-site where their expectations were mis-aligned with mine. After all was said and done, it was clear that they potentially wanted my “Rolodex” and my ability to use my hands and feet according to their plan. They didn’t seem to value what is between my ears. Much of the staff on this team came off as sales/BD inexperienced, yet arrogant. One in particular seemed to be the diva that needed to be impressed in order to get a job offer...this proved true based on the feedback I received later. Typical of a San Francisco / Silicon Valley culture. In fairness, Invitae is a solid company with smart people doing good for the world. This particular team came off as a pretty underwhelming from my perspective so when I heard candid feedback from the hiring manager as to why they are choosing not to proceed forward, it was laughable...like two people who went on a long bad date trying to get away from each other. I won’t go into details but the hiring manager shared some petty reasons (true or not...they were just petty to share), which cement my belief about the immaturity of the team I interviewed with. This experience taught me to avoid interviewing for roles where you’re punching below your weight class with the the interviewers. The HR team should do a much better job up front ensuring alignment to career levels and compensation rather than let a process proceed and waste everyone’s time. I have since learned to do the same. The HR side of things came off disjointed as I was asked to do some extra phone interviews after the interview on-site that clearly did not factor into their judgement of my candidacy. These hours spent were pure wastes of my time and theirs. I write this review to hold Invitae to some accountability on their candidate experience, which I hope helps the company improve.

      I interviewed at Invitae

      Interview

      Excellent experience, really clear about current initiatives and explanation of expectations. Genuine interest in finding someone with the right fit. Company values seem to come through. Approximately 5 rounds of interviews.
